Firstly, let’s talk about the most common method, which involves using a password reset disk or USB drive. When you set up a password on your computer or phone, you are usually prompted to create a password reset disk or USB drive. This disk or drive can be used to reset your password in case you forget it. To use this method, simply insert the password reset disk or USB drive into your computer or phone and follow the instructions on the screen. However, it is important to note that this method will only work if you have already created a password reset disk or USB drive.

How to Reset Password in Cmd

If you have forgotten your Windows password, you can reset it using the Command Prompt (Cmd). Here are the steps:

  1. Boot your computer into Safe Mode.
  2. Click on the “Command Prompt” option in the Safe Mode menu.
  3. Type the following command into the Command Prompt window:
    “`
    net user username newpassword
    “`

    Replace “username” with your actual username and “newpassword” with your new password.

  4. Press Enter.
  5. Restart your computer and log in using your new password.
